    Blues' Marco Scandella: Dishes out four hits

    Marco Scandella recorded four hits, a shot on net and a minus-2 rating in Tuesday's 6-1 loss to the Lightning.This was a particularly physical game for Scandella, who has posted 32 hits through 29 games. However, he doesn't provide much fantasy appeal with just three points and 17 shots on net this season.

    Blues' Marco Scandella: Blocks five shots in win

    Marco Scandella clocked five shots and dished out a hit in 14:20 of ice time in Tuesday's 5-0 win over the Lightning.Scandella played a big role in helping keep the net clear Tuesday by bringing his season total for blocked shots to 24. Nonetheless, the 33-year-old blueliner is averaging a mere 13:46 of ice time this season and has just one point through 14 games, so he's not a viable fantasy option.

    Blues' Marco Scandella: Starts camp on time

    Marco Scandella (lower body) was on the ice for Thursday's first practice session at training camp, Jeremy Rutherford of The Athletic reports.Scandella played in just 20 games last season, and he's reached 70 games played just once in his last five campaigns. Nonetheless, the 33-year-old blueliner should be in contention for a third-pairing role during training camp.

    Blues' Marco Scandella: Done for the year

    Marco Scandella (lower body) will miss the remainder of the season, Lou Korac of NHL.com reports.Scandella was limited to just 20 contests this season due to injury, picking up two points over that span. At this point it isn't clear if the 33-year-old defender will be ready for training camp in September.

    Blues' Marco Scandella: Out Sunday

    Marco Scandella (lower body) won't play Sunday against the Bruins, per Jim Thomas of The St. Louis Post-Dispatch.Scandella departed Saturday's contest against Nashville with a lower-body injury and will sit again Sunday. Rookie Matt Kessel would make his NHL debut in Scandella's place if Robert Bortuzzo (upper body) is also unavailable. The 33-year-old Scandella has two points (a goal and an assist) and a plus-2 rating in 20 games this season.

    Blues' Marco Scandella: Suffers lower-body injury

    Marco Scandella sustained a lower-body injury Saturday against Nashville and won't return to the game.Scandella had a minus-1 rating in 10:28 of ice time prior to leaving the contest. An update on his status will likely come before Sunday's home matchup with Boston.

    Blues' Marco Scandella: Scores first of season

    Marco Scandella scored a goal on two shots in the St. Louis Blues' 3-2 shootout loss to the Red Wings on Tuesday.Scandella gave the Blues a 2-1 lead in the first period off a shot from the point that beat Magnus Hellberg. This goal was his first marker and second point in just 14 games this year. He should continue to play in the Blues' top-four defensive corps moving forward.

    Blues' Marco Scandella: Ready to return

    Marco Scandella (hip) was activated from long-term injured reserve Monday.Scandella will be available to play Tuesday against Carolina and could return from a 56-game absence. He hasn't played yet this season after undergoing hip surgery Sept. 20. Scandella recorded 14 points, 76 shots on goal, 70 blocks and 106 hits in 70 games during the 2021-22 campaign.

    Blues' Marco Scandella: Has resumed skating

    Marco Scandella (hip) has begun skating, Jeremy Rutherford of The Athletic reports.Scandella is just under halfway through a six-month recovery timeline for hip surgery he underwent in September. The 32-year-old's activity is likely light, and there's been no indication that he's ahead of schedule.

    Blues' Marco Scandella: Facing six-month absence

    Marco Scandella will have hip surgery that will sideline him for at least six months, the team announced Tuesday.Scandella figures to be sidelined until late March at least given his recovery timeline. With the veteran defenseman sidelined, the duo of Niko Mikkola and Scott Perunovich figure to compete for the open spot on the blue line. Even once cleared to return, Scandella shouldn't be expected to offer much in the way of fantasy value given his limited offensive upside.
